Rhonda, a professor of educational psychology, explores how to creatively respond to uncertainty in teaching, learning, leadership, and everyday life. Her book introduces four principles: sitting with uncertainty, engaging in possibility thinking, pruning possibilities, and taking measured action. These principles guide individuals to view uncertainty as an opportunity for creative thought and action, encouraging small, incremental changes rather than drastic ones.
